The ramen menu
Broadly speaking, there was a salt-based chuka soba and a koji-based shio koji soba on the menu.
Chuka soba
The taste was clean and neatly put together, and I could feel the air of a famous shop about it. Best of all, you can order a small portion for 700 yen, which is nice. In a tourist spot like Yokohama there are plenty of other places to get to, after all.
Shio koji soba
With the koji in it the umami was strong and it was on the sweet side. I imagine some people will like this one and others will prefer ordinary ramen. My own taste ran to the ordinary chuka soba.
